A career coach is a trained professional who works with individuals to help them identify their strengths, interests, and values, as well as explore potential career paths and options. They can provide valuable insights and perspectives, help you set realistic and achievable goals, and develop strategies to overcome obstacles and challenges along the way. Whether you are a recent graduate just starting out in your career or a seasoned professional looking to make a career change, a career coach can provide the guidance and support you need to succeed.
One of the key benefits of working with a career coach is that they can help you gain clarity and focus on your career goals. They can help you identify your strengths, interests, and values, and align them with potential career paths and opportunities. By gaining a better understanding of yourself and your goals, you can make more informed decisions about your career and take the necessary steps to achieve success.
A career coach can also help you develop essential skills and strategies to enhance your career prospects. They can provide guidance on resume writing, interviewing techniques, networking strategies, and other important aspects of the job search process. They can also help you improve your communication skills, build confidence, and overcome self-limiting beliefs that may be holding you back from reaching your full potential.
